ABOUT US
A Place Called Home is a dynamic, non-profit youth and community center in South Central Los Angeles. APCH provides educational programs, counseling, mentoring, music, dance and art classes, fitness and health and wellness opportunities. As youth participate in our programs, they discover interests and talents and develop a better sense of themselves and their place in the world around them. The goal for the individual in this role is to support, guide and/or increase the likelihood that youth will stay in school, pursue higher education, attain viable jobs, and become active community members capable of making positive change in the world in which they live.
Internship Summary
The Digital Media Production Intern will be responsible for producing APCH's MoonDance Film Festival, film content for Digital Media and greater APCH events, workshops, and fundraisers, and the management of Digital Media administrative tasks. This is a
great opportunity for an entrepreneurial individual to build skills and experience digital media production, live event
management, editing, graphic design, and arts education.
The Intern's primary focus will be the event production of the annual MoonDance Film Festival. The Festival is a celebration that occurs every summer that exhibits work produced by APCH youth members from Digital Media curriculum. The 2024 event will
have guest artist talk backs, partnership presentations, and original student works. Partnerships will include content
creators from animation, live action, television, and film studios. The Festival serves equally as a student content
showcase and a career pathways event to expose passionate young filmmakers to digital media careers.
